Here's one I just found: vxUtil.

Free for personal use, and has all the useful networking utilities built into it: Whois, NTP, DNS Lookup, Finger, Wake on Lan, Traceroute, Ping, and so on. Also has a display similar to ipconfig /all on a Windows PC, that displays all the stuff that WM5 hides from you, such as which DNS servers it's picked up from DHCP, when your lease expires, and so on.

There's probably something better, but this is simple, free, easy to use, and seems to work perfectly on the Hermes device. The only thing it doesn't seem to like is portrait/landscape switching - if you stay in the orientation you start it up in, it works fine, but if you switch orientations it doesn't resize accordingly.
